Turkish Customs and Trade Minister B?lent T?fenkci has said his country's economy has already lost around USD 100 M as a result of the failed coup attempt of July 15.
The figure is only based on initial calculations and may change upwards once detailed estimates are made, H?rriyet Daily News quotes him as saying.
"Various costs in the medium-term" will add to the costs brought by "warplanes, helicopters, weapons, bombs and buildings," such as the cancellation of orders abroad and the decrease in visits to Turkey.
